Forbes Wagon Creek Ranch vs Sangre de Cristo Ranches

Forbes Wagon Creek Ranch and Sangre de Cristo Ranches are both neighbourhoods of Fort Garland, CO. There are 5 homes for sale in Forbes Wagon Creek Ranch and 10 in Sangre de Cristo Ranches as this page loaded. Forbes Wagon Creek Ranch is the more expensive of the two: a median asking price of $849,000 against $289,000 in Sangre de Cristo Ranches, about 194% higher. By the foot it is $294 in Forbes Wagon Creek Ranch against $253 in Sangre de Cristo Ranches. A typical home is 3,411 square feet in Forbes Wagon Creek Ranch and 1,157 in Sangre de Cristo Ranches, built around 2006 and 2008 respectively. Homes are moving faster in Sangre de Cristo Ranches: a median of 62 days on the market against 121 in Forbes Wagon Creek Ranch. Both are in the Sierra Grande R-30 school district, so the difference between them is the assigned schools rather than the district.

What each one is like

Forbes Wagon Creek Ranch

Forbes Wagon Creek Ranch is a rural residential community in Fort Garland, Colorado, situated in the San Luis Valley at high elevation. The area is characterized by open spaces, mountain views, and a quiet, dispersed development pattern typical of Colorado's mountain valleys. Residents enjoy proximity to outdoor recreation, including hiking, fishing, and access to public lands.

Sangre de Cristo Ranches

Sangre de Cristo Ranches is a rural residential community in southern Colorado near Fort Garland, nestled in the San Luis Valley. The area offers a quiet, spacious lifestyle with larger lot sizes and mountain views, appealing to those seeking distance from urban centers. Life here centers on self-sufficiency and outdoor recreation, with nearby access to hiking, fishing, and natural attractions.
